What color are your nails?

unghie

Light pink or more intense, whitish, yellowish, yellow-greenish, blue-purple, brown or black. We are talking about nail color, but don’t think about nail polishes. The shades that a “natural” nail can take on are varied and should always be carefully observed and given the utmost consideration because they can tell us a great deal about the health status of the nail itself or the entire body. Great physicians of antiquity: Galen

Galen, (he was born in Pergamon in 129 A.D. ,and died in 201) devoted his life to the knowledge and dissemination of Medicine in the Greek world, passing on his knowledge until the beginning of the Renaissance.
